It’s time to bang a gong and Get it On - for one night of glam rock from Entertainers – the producers of the hit show ‘Lost in Music’. Girls rock your boys as we bring you the biggest glam rock show of a generation. An outrageous celebration of a golden age, live on stage. The costumes, the make-up, the music. You ain’t seen nothing yet! So, bring your tiger feet and join us for a night like no other. We will transport you back to a time dreams were made of – featuring the biggest hits from T.Rex, Mud, Slade, Bowie, Suzi Quatro, Wizzard, Sweet and many more. Come on feel the noize, and dress to impress for this feel-good show of the year!
